The Video DVD to accompany Personal Finance, 9th Edition is an interactive learning resource designed to complement and extend the lessons presented in the Personal Finance textbook by Jack R. Kapoor, Les R. Dlabay, and Robert J. Hughes. Through a series of professionally produced video segments, this DVD transforms financial theory into vivid, real-life applications that help students connect classroom concepts to everyday financial decision-making.

Each module illustrates essential topics such as money management, financial planning, saving and investing, consumer credit, insurance, taxes, and retirement preparation. Realistic case studies and scenarios demonstrate how individuals and families navigate financial challenges, from managing debt and building credit scores to making informed choices about loans, investments, and budgeting.

Interactive examples, interviews with financial experts, and animated demonstrations bring key concepts to life, reinforcing understanding through visual and practical learning. The DVD also includes review segments and discussion prompts that encourage critical thinking and classroom engagement.

Ideal for students, instructors, and independent learners, this companion resource bridges the gap between textbook learning and real-world application, helping viewers gain the knowledge and confidence to make sound personal financial decisions.
